In the airport, on Amazon, in college bookstores, and carpet cleaning services, bundling is the open secret used to increase cash flow. In college bookstores, the most common bundle I see is the t-shirt rolled up in a baseball cap. You see it everywhere. The basic truth is – it works. What is Bundling. Other Examples of Bundling.

The number of indie bookstores, for example, has been growing for years. As it turns out, once Amazon killed off Barnes & Nobel, it created room for indie bookstores to return to the retail landscape, because it was bigger bookstores that were killing them, not specifically the internet.
